About Supermicro:

Supermicro®, the leading innovator in high-performance, high-efficiency server technology, is a premier provider of advanced server Building Block Solutions® for Data Center, Cloud Computing, Enterprise IT, Hadoop/Big Data, HPC and Embedded Systems worldwide. Supermicro is committed to protecting the environment through its “We Keep IT Green®” initiative and provides customers with the most energy-efficient, environmentally-friendly solutions available on the market.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Directly responsible for a team of sales professionals leading all sales initiatives and driving performance and services excellence expectations.
  • Design, implement and drive a robust and creative sales business plan that meet/exceed new business targets and customer retention objectives.
  • Maintain key customer relationships and develop and implement strategies for expanding the customer’s base/business.
  • Continuously seek new opportunities to improve team performance and effectiveness.
  • Analyze performance of sales team members on an ongoing basis to identify opportunities for performance improvement and ensure accountabilities are being met.
  • Establish monthly, quarterly, and yearly goals for team members.
  • Maintain comprehensive and current knowledge of all sales activities, forecast opportunities, and available pipeline.
  • Ensure team staff provide excellent support to customer in fulfillment including forecast, inventory control, allocations, ETA and backlog management.
  • Successfully manage relationships with customers. Visit customers and help them identify opportunities and improve sales and marketing strategies in selling Supermicro products.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ree; Master’s degree in Business or Management related is a plus.
  • Minimum 15 years of sales experience in computer, server, or hardware industry is preferred.
  • Experience working with C-level executives in large fortune companies.
  • Deep knowledge in server, storage and management solutions, knowledge in Cloud data centers and the enterprise IT environment.
  • Great leadership and strong ability of working with and managing people from different groups.
  • Strong communication skills across multiple disciplines, cultures, and geographies.
  • Great analytic skills in market and industry research.
